The Influence of EDDHA-FE on Plant Growth Insights and Quotes

Iron is an essential nutrient for plants, playing a crucial role in photosynthesis, respiration, and enzyme function. However, in many agricultural soils, particularly those with high pH, iron becomes unavailable to plants, leading to chlorosis and poor growth. This is where EDDHA-FE, a stable chelate of iron, comes into play. Understanding the impact of EDDHA-FE on plant health and growth is vital for agricultural advancements.

Chlorosis—a condition characterized by yellowing of leaves due to insufficient chlorophyll—is a common symptom of iron deficiency. The application of EDDHA-FE can significantly mitigate this issue.
